Are you experiencing persistent itching around the dome of their hearing aids? This common problem can be frustrating. The good news is that there are several things you can try to alleviate this itching. First, ensure the earpiece fits properly and isn't too tight. Cleaning is also essential. Use a soft, damp cloth to wipe away any wax or debris from around the dome daily.
- Try using a mild cream on the outer ear to minimize dryness.
- If the itching persists, see your audiologist. They may recommend a new hearing aid fitting.
